Compartir a través de


Export-DebugLogs

Recopila y exporta archivos de registro de escáner y cliente de Microsoft Purview Information Protection a un archivo comprimido.

Sintaxis

Default (valor predeterminado)

Export-DebugLogs
    [-FileName] <String>
    [-OnBehalfOf <PSCredential>]
    [<CommonParameters>]

Description

El cmdlet Export-DebugLogs recopila todos los archivos de registro de cliente y escáner de %localappdata%\Microsoft\MSIP\Logs y los guarda en un único archivo comprimido que tiene un formato .zip . A continuación, este archivo se puede enviar al soporte técnico de Microsoft si se le solicita que envíe archivos de registro para ayudar a investigar un problema notificado con el cliente o el escáner de Microsoft Purview Information Protection desde este cliente.

Usa el parámetro OnBehalfOf si necesitas exportar archivos de registro desde una cuenta de servicio. Por ejemplo, una cuenta que se ha creado para que se ejecute de forma no interactiva, como la cuenta del escáner de MicrosoftPurview Information Protection.

Ejemplos

Ejemplo 1

PS C:\> Export-DebugLogs -FileName C:\Logs\AIPLogs.zip

Este comando recopila y guarda todos los registros exportados en el archivo AIPLogs.zip de la carpeta C:\Logs existente.

Parámetros

-FileName

La ruta de acceso y el nombre de archivo de los archivos de registro exportados.

La ruta puede ser local o una ruta de red (letra de unidad asignada o UNC).

Las carpetas de la ruta de acceso ya deben existir. Si especifica un nombre de archivo que ya existe en la carpeta especificada, se sobrescribe el archivo original.

Cuando especifique el nombre de archivo, incluya la .zip extensión de nombre de archivo.

Propiedades de parámetro

Tipo:String
Valor predeterminado:None
Admite caracteres comodín:False
DontShow:False

Conjuntos de parámetros

(All)
Posición:0
Obligatorio:True
Valor de la canalización:False
Valor de la canalización por nombre de propiedad:False
Valor de los argumentos restantes:False

-OnBehalfOf

Para usar este parámetro, debe ejecutar la sesión de PowerShell con la opción Ejecutar como administrador .

Especifica la variable que incluye el objeto de credenciales que se utilizará cuando necesite exportar archivos de registro desde una cuenta distinta de la cuenta con la que ha iniciado sesión actualmente. Por ejemplo, debe recopilar archivos de registro para la cuenta de servicio que ejecuta el escáner de Microsoft Purview Information Protection. En este escenario, si el analizador está instalado en el mismo equipo que ejecuta este cmdlet, los archivos de registro también incluyen información de la base de datos de configuración del analizador.

Use el cmdlet Get-Credentials para crear la variable que almacena las credenciales.

Propiedades de parámetro

Tipo:PSCredential
Valor predeterminado:None
Admite caracteres comodín:False
DontShow:False

Conjuntos de parámetros

(All)
Posición:Named
Obligatorio:False
Valor de la canalización:False
Valor de la canalización por nombre de propiedad:False
Valor de los argumentos restantes:False

CommonParameters

Este cmdlet admite los parámetros comunes: -Debug, -ErrorAction, -ErrorVariable, -InformationAction, -InformationVariable, -OutBuffer, -OutVariable, -PipelineVariable, -ProgressAction, -Verbose, -WarningAction y -WarningVariable. Para obtener más información, vea about_CommonParameters.

Entradas

None

Salidas

System.Object